Man Electrocuted While Stealing Electric Cable In Kaduna

Must read

A middle-aged died after he was electrocuted during his attempt to steal a 150mm four core up-riser cable at the distribution sub-station in Kaduna State.

The incident happened on Sunday, December 27, 2015 at Accra Crescent by LEA Primary School, Unguwar Rimi area of the state.

Confirming the incident, the traditional ruler of the area, Dan Iyar Unguwar Rimi, Alhaji Muhammad Gidado said that the corpse of the vandal was evacuated from the scene by the police from Unguwar Rimi Division.

Gidado said the vandal was yet to be identified as his face appeared strange in the area. He further called on the law enforcement agencies to step-up patrol as the community has suffered from the activities of vandals in recent times.

The Head, Corporate Communications of Kaduna Electric, the operator of Kaduna Electricity Distribution Company, Mr Abdulazeez Abdullahi, also confirmed the incident and appealed to customers to be more vigilant and report suspicious movement around power supply installations to the police, especially in the night.

Abdullahi lamented that the activities of these hoodlums was causing set back to the company’s effort at providing steady power supply to its customers.

The police disclosed that an investigation has been launched into the incident to ensure the collaborators of the act are arrested and forestall a recurrence.
